[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[shell-script] Procurar numero
From: |
Anderson Montenegro dos Santos |
Subject: |
Re: [shell-script] Procurar numero |
Date: |
Thu, 24 Jan 2002 10:52:23 -0200 |
User-agent: |
Mutt/1.2.5i |
Cara de uma olhada na lista prog-br da conectiva.La c vai encontrar soluces
sobre seu problema.(bazar.conectiva.com.br)
Eu fiz um script parecido com o q vc quer e fiz assim:
open(PASSWD,"</etc/passwd") || die "Nao foi possivel abrir meu /etc/passwd:
$! \n";
while(<PASSWD>)
{
chomp;
($login,$senha,$uid,$gid,$coment,$home,$shell)=split /:/,$_,7;
if(($uid >=5) and ($uid <=6))
{
print "$login $senha $uid $gid $coment $home $shell\n";
#Vc vai imprimir as linhas entre 5 e 6(inclusive)
}
}
Um grande abraco
Anderson
On Thu, Jan 24, 2002 at 09:31:19AM -0200, Tiago N. Sampaio wrote:
> Pessoal, to fazendo uns scripts em perl por aqui.
> Sei que a lista é de shell, mas acho que não sai muito do escopo da lista..
> qual seria a expressão para procurar no passwd um numero que esteja entre o
> 5 e 6 : ?
> que é o gid do usuario?
> eu ja tenho esse num, mas quero ver se ele é igual....
> T+
>
>
>
> Tiago N. Sampaio
> address@hidden
> Dpto. linux
>
>
> Sair da lista: address@hidden
> Banco Dados: http://www.egroups.com/group/shell-script
>
> Seu uso do Yahoo! Grupos é sujeito às regras descritas em:
> http://br.yahoo.com/info/utos.html
>
>
- Procurar numero, Tiago N. Sampaio, 2002/01/24
- Re: [shell-script] Procurar numero,
Anderson Montenegro dos Santos <=